All watercolors are on arches 140lb paper (some hotpress, some cold) and oils are unframed, on gallery-wrapped canvas.

All are painted from memory and photo reference I took, OR on site, en plein aire. When I travel, which is often, I go by car. This gives me a lot of time for landscape painting, photography, and just stopping to look around. I tend to look for places with a big vista. I grew up on the east coast and the sky out here west still seems so massive to me, crowding down against the ground in every direction. I’m a little bit obsessed with the sky out here,

Usually I include the road in my landscapes. This is because I love the road, and to me it’s the central reason, the thing I want to speak to and about, in any landscape. Whether it’s a dirt logging road, or a major highway, it’s a vein connecting all my experiences in the world.
